If your business answers customers by phone as well as by message, Message24 can report on those calls. Your phone system (PBX) sends Message24 a record of every call, and the Call Center page turns them into reports: incoming and missed calls, busy hours, caller languages, repeat callers and how each agent performs.

This is available to business admins. You set it up in Settings > Call Center Sources. The Call Center reports entry appears in Settings once you have at least one source.

A source is one feed of call records. Two formats are supported:

  • 3CX Active Socket: a 3CX phone system sends each call record to Message24 live, as calls finish.
  • ICenter CSV: you upload call records as a CSV file exported from your system.
  1. Go to Settings > Call Center Sources and click New source.

  2. Fill in the form:

    • Name: for example Main PBX.
    • Format: 3CX Active Socket or ICenter CSV.
    • Timezone: the time zone your PBX runs in. Used to read call times correctly.
    • Enabled: when ticked, Message24 accepts records for this source.
  3. For a 3CX source, also fill in:

    • Source CIDRs (one per line): the IP addresses your PBX connects from. Connections from any other address are dropped.
    • 3CX field template: arrange and tick the fields so they match the order set in 3CX under Advanced > CDR > Manage CDR output fields.
  4. Fill in the Agent map: one row per extension, with a Display name, optionally the team member it belongs to, and its kind:

    • Agent (person)
    • Branch / desk phone
    • System / test

    Branch and system extensions are left out of the agent rankings. You can switch to Edit raw JSON to paste the map in bulk.

  5. Optionally fill in the Language map: which IVR key or destination number means Kurdish, Arabic or English, so calls can be grouped by language.

  6. Click Save.

A new 3CX source can take a few minutes before Message24 starts accepting its records.

For an ICenter CSV source, open the saved source and use the upload option to choose your file (up to 50 MB). Message24 reports how many records were inserted, how many were duplicates it skipped, and how many failed. Uploading the same records twice doesn’t count them twice.

Open Settings > Call Center.

  • Choose a period (this month by default), and filter by language, agent, or call type: Customer calls (in + out), Incoming only, Outgoing only or Internal only (calls between agents).
  • The summary cards show Total Incoming, Answered, Missed, Outbound, Median Duration and Unique Callers, compared with the previous period.
  • Call Trends shows call counts or talk time by day, week or month, in total or per agent.
  • Activity Heatmap shows your busiest days and hours.
  • Language Distribution and Duration Distribution break calls down by language and length.
  • Caller Segmentation separates first-time, repeat and VIP callers.
  • Agent Performance lists each agent’s calls, share, answered, missed, outbound, callbacks, average and total talk time.

Click Print Report to print or save the report.

In Settings > Call Center Sources, use Edit to change a source or Delete to remove it.
